Starbucks Coffee Japan has announced it will introduce location-based pricing starting on Feb 15.

Of the chain’s roughly 2,000 stores across Japan, about 600 – mainly in airports and Tokyo’s 23 wards – will raise prices.

Stores located in airports and service areas of expressways will be categorised as type A, and prices there will rise about 6 per cent on average.

Some stores in Tokyo, Osaka, Fukuoka and other major cities will be categorised as type B, and prices there will rise about 4 per cent on average.

Prices in stores in other locations will remain unchanged.

For example, a tall-size cup of drip coffee, a flagship good of the chain, is currently priced at 420 yen (S$3.67), including tax, when consumed on-site. The price will be 445 yen in type-A stores and 440 yen in type-B stores.

“We comprehensively judged store locations and their business conditions as factors,” a company official said. THE JAPAN NEWS/ASIA NEWS NETWORK
